Report Overview
After you complete your interview, the AI analyzes every recorded answer and generates a detailed feedback report. This is where Interview Prep delivers its core value — turning practice into actionable improvement.
Report Processing
While the AI processes your recordings, a “Preparing your report…” modal appears. You have two options:
- Refresh — Check whether the report is ready.
- Go to Dashboard — Return to the Dashboard and come back later. Your report will be waiting when processing finishes.
Report Layout
Once processing is complete, the report opens with two main areas:
- Left panel — Video playback of your recorded answer with a full transcript below. The transcript highlights Most Used Keywords in green and Filler Words in orange or red so you can see patterns at a glance.
- Right panel — Three tabs of AI-generated feedback: Content, Vocal Variety, and Body Language.
Content Tab
The Content tab evaluates what you said — the substance of your answer, its relevance to the question, and how it could be improved.

Vocal Variety Tab
The Vocal Variety tab evaluates how you said it — your speaking pace, pauses, and filler word usage.
Tracked Filler Words
The system detects the following filler words and phrases in your transcript: um, uh, like, well, you know, so, basically, actually, honestly, I mean, right, okay, anyway, sort of, kind of, I guess, essentially, in a way, to be honest, as I was saying, at the end of the day, on the other hand, by the way, needless to say, in fact, of course, and I’d say.
Body Language Tab
The Body Language tab evaluates non-verbal communication including eye contact, posture, and gestures. It provides feedback on how your body language supports or detracts from your verbal message, helping you identify habits that may go unnoticed without video review.

Retaking Questions
At the bottom of each question’s report you will find a Retake Question button. Clicking it returns you to the Interview Session for that specific question. Your new recording replaces the previous one and generates a fresh AI report.
Use the Previous Question and Next Question buttons to navigate between questions and review each answer’s feedback without returning to the dashboard.
Focus on one improvement area at a time. If your first attempt scores low on filler words, retake the question focusing specifically on eliminating filler words before moving to other areas. Targeted practice produces faster improvement than trying to fix everything at once.
